If the icon looks like an envelope, that's the Mail app. It is used to add your existing email accounts in order to manage them from one place. You would have had to set up an Outlook.com (the free web-based email) account. And, no it's not connected with Edge. I use the Mail app to monitor a BUNCH of email accounts for out American Legion post. I also have a Gmail email account and an Outlook.com account that are mine that I monitor. I also monitor hubby's Gmail account there. I like it because it shows me at a glance if emails have arrived. This is a pretty good description of the Mail app. Note that is says existing. Windows 10 Mail is only a sync service for existing mail accounts both online and in your office mail if you have it.

I've found that number thingie to be useless. What I would suggest you do if you don't want to use the Mail app is to delete whatever email account is associated with it. To do that, just click on the gear thingie on the bottom, then click on Manage Accounts. Click on the account you want to remove from the Mail app and then follow the prompts on the next screen.
